The drive from Seattle, WA to Graham, WA covers 45 miles and takes about 1h 4m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on Valley Freeway, I 5, Meridian Avenue East for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 19.6 miles on Valley Freeway. At current regular gas prices, budget about $9.42 one way before food or hotel costs.

This is a 1h 4m highway drive covering 45 miles, with most of the trip on Valley Freeway and I 5. The longest continuous stretch is about 19.6 miles on Valley Freeway.
This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on Valley Freeway and I 5. This route has several spots where lane changes, forks, or exits need your full attention. The trickiest moment comes around 0.1 miles in near Spring Street.
